Locksmiths are stability pros that use the instruments of their trade to set up, fix, and switch locks. They will install locks on a new house, cut keys to suit those locks, and in some cases put in safes.

Search on line to uncover the necessities for certification where you live. The certification specifications for locksmiths differ according to the state and state that page you choose to’re in. Go on the internet and search for the necessities where you live.

And to stay outside of issues Together with the law, It's also wise to know about the lock select regulations close to you. One example is, Kansas, Mississippi, and official source Ohio all have rules about possessing lock choose applications Though there aren't any licensing requirements to become a locksmith.
